“Watching aspen makes me feel that I am breathing underwater, that I am living in a sea of wind. Watching aspen is like watching truths made visible: everything is somehow connected; tiny movements have huge impacts; thousands of leaves can each dance their own riff and be part of one tree.”
Marguerite Holloway, Take to the Trees: A Story of Hope, Science, and Self-Discovery in America's Imperiled Forests
